Patriot League Women’s Volleyball Players of the Week Announced (9.30.25)

Bond, Murakami and Sorensen collect weekly awards

BETHLEHEM, Pa. – Army West Point, Holy Cross and Lehigh each received one Patriot League women’s volleyball weekly award, presented by Credit Union One, when the League office announced the honors on Tuesday.

Army West Point senior outside hitter Chloe Murakami was named Patriot League Women’s Volleyball Player of the Week after totaling 30 kills (4.29 per set) and 12 digs in a 2-0 weekend for the Black Knights.

For the second time this season, Lehigh sophomore defensive specialist Sophia Bond earned Patriot League Women’s Volleyball Defensive Player of the Week after totaling 44 digs (4.89 per set), 11 assists and three aces.

Holy Cross freshman outside hitter Emma Sorensen collected Patriot League Women’s Volleyball Rookie of the Week after recording a pair of double-doubles in League matches. She became the first Crusader to receive Rookie of the Week honors since Clare Honan on Sept. 25, 2017.

Honorable mentions went to American sophomore setter Deniz Dakak, Colgate first-year right-side hitter Jordyn Moore, sophomore right-side hitter Tiana Owens and first-year setter Julia Oster, Loyola Maryland freshman libero Addie Huber and freshman outside hitter Addie Lowe.

The Patriot League women’s volleyball players of the week are selected in a vote by League head coaches, who are not eligible to vote for their own student-athletes.

Patriot League Women’s Volleyball Player of the Week
Chloe Murakami, Army West Point, Sr., Outside Hitter, Chandler, Ariz./Basha

*Murakami led Army West Point to a 2-0 weekend as she totaled 30 kills (4.29 per set) on a .243 hitting percentage, 12 digs, three blocks and a .931 reception percentage.
*The senior logged her first double-double of the season with 34 assists and 11 digs against Navy on Friday, before adding 39 assists, seven digs, four kills and one block at Loyola Maryland on Saturday.
*The Chandler, Ariz. native ranks fifth in the Patriot League in kills per set (3.36) and points per set (3.71).

Patriot League Women’s Volleyball Defensive Player of the Week
Sophia Bond, Lehigh, So., Defensive Specialist, Olathe, Kan./St. Thomas Aquinas

*Bond collected her second Patriot League Defensive Player of the Week honors after totaling 44 digs (4.89 per set), 11 assists and three service aces in a 1-1 weekend for Lehigh.
*The sophomore posted 24 digs and six assists at Army West Point on Friday before recording 20 digs, five assists and two aces in a five-set win over Holy Cross.
*The Olathe, Kan. native ranks third in the Patriot League in digs per set (4.50) and is tied for eighth in aces per set (0.33).

Patriot League Women’s Volleyball Rookie of the Week
Emma Sorensen, Holy Cross, Fr., Outside Hitter, Dallas, Texas/Ursuline Academy of Dallas

*In Holy Cross’ three matches last week, Sorensen totaled 41 kills, 24 digs, three aces, two blocks and a pair of double-doubles.
*The freshman posted 17 kills and 12 digs against Bucknell before notching a career-best 20 kills on a .333 hitting percentage, along with 11 digs and two aces, in a five-set loss to Lehigh.
*The Dallas, Texas native ranks third in the Patriot League in kills (182) and points (202.5) and seventh in kills per set (3.14) and points per set (3.49).

ABOUT THE PATRIOT LEAGUE
The Patriot League is in its fourth decade of academic and athletic achievement, continually demonstrating that student-athletes can excel at both academics and athletics without sacrificing high standards. The Patriot League’s athletic success is achieved while its member institutions remain committed to its founding principle of admitting and graduating student-athletes who are academically representative of their class. Participation in athletics at Patriot League institutions is viewed as an important component of a well-rounded education.
